Thrombotic Thalamogeniculate Artery Stroke is a type of stroke that occurs when blood flow to a specific area of the brain is blocked by a blood clot. In this article, we will provide a simplified and easily understandable explanation of this condition, including its types, causes, symptoms, diagnostic tests, treatments, drugs, and surgical options.
Types of Thrombotic Thalamogeniculate Artery Stroke:
- Lacunar Stroke: A small blood clot blocks a small artery, causing damage to a tiny area of the brain.
- Partial Thalamic Stroke: A blood clot obstructs a larger artery, affecting a more significant portion of the thalamus.
Causes of Thrombotic Thalamogeniculate Artery Stroke:
- High Blood Pressure: Uncontrolled hypertension can damage blood vessels, making them more prone to clot formation.
- Atherosclerosis: The buildup of fatty deposits in blood vessels narrows them, increasing the risk of clots.
- Smoking: Tobacco use can harm blood vessels and raise the risk of clot formation.
- Diabetes: High blood sugar levels can damage blood vessels and increase the likelihood of clots.
- Obesity: Excess weight can strain the cardiovascular system, contributing to clot formation.
- High Cholesterol: Elevated levels of cholesterol can lead to artery blockages.
- Family History: A family history of stroke can indicate a genetic predisposition.
- Age: Stroke risk increases with age, especially after 55.
- Gender: Men have a higher risk of stroke than women.
- Previous Stroke: A prior stroke raises the risk of future strokes.
- Heart Conditions: Atrial fibrillation and other heart issues can promote clot formation.
- Blood Disorders: Conditions like sickle cell anemia can make clots more likely.
- Sedentary Lifestyle: Lack of physical activity can contribute to stroke risk.
- Excessive Alcohol Consumption: Heavy drinking can raise blood pressure and stroke risk.
- Illegal Drug Use: Certain drugs can increase the likelihood of stroke.
- Migraine with Aura: This type of migraine is associated with a higher stroke risk.
- Oral Contraceptives: Some birth control pills may raise clotting risk, especially in smokers.
- Hormone Replacement Therapy: Estrogen therapy in postmenopausal women can increase stroke risk.
- Sleep Apnea: Breathing disruptions during sleep can affect blood vessel health.
- Stress: Chronic stress can contribute to hypertension and clot formation.
Symptoms of Thrombotic Thalamogeniculate Artery Stroke:
- Sudden Weakness: Often on one side of the body.
- Difficulty Speaking: Slurred speech or trouble finding words.
- Numbness or Tingling: In the face, arm, or leg, especially on one side.
- Vision Problems: Blurred vision or loss of vision in one eye.
- Dizziness or Loss of Balance: Difficulty walking or maintaining balance.
- Severe Headache: Unusual and intense headaches, often accompanied by other symptoms.
- Confusion: Disorientation, trouble understanding or processing information.
- Difficulty Swallowing: Trouble with normal swallowing function.
- Loss of Coordination: Difficulty controlling movements.
- Memory Problems: Short-term or long-term memory loss.
- Personality Changes: Sudden mood swings or altered behavior.
- Difficulty with Fine Motor Skills: Problems with tasks like writing or buttoning clothing.
- Fatigue: Sudden and extreme tiredness.
- Loss of Consciousness: In severe cases, loss of consciousness may occur.
- Nausea and Vomiting: Often accompanies other symptoms.
- Trouble Breathing: May occur if the stroke affects the brain’s control of breathing.
- Sensory Changes: Altered sensation in various body parts.
- Visual Field Defects: Blind spots or loss of peripheral vision.
- Emotional Changes: Sudden mood swings or emotional lability.

Treatments for Thrombotic Thalamogeniculate Artery Stroke:
- Clot-Busting Medications: Thrombolytic drugs like tissue plasminogen activator (tPA) can dissolve blood clots.
- Antiplatelet Medications: Drugs like aspirin prevent platelets from clumping together to form clots.
- Anticoagulants: These medications, such as heparin and warfarin, prevent new clots from forming.
- Blood Pressure Management: Controlling hypertension is crucial for stroke prevention.
- Surgery: In some cases, surgery may be necessary to remove or bypass blockages.
- Carotid Endarterectomy: Removes plaque from the carotid arteries.
- Carotid Angioplasty and Stenting: Opens and reinforces narrowed carotid arteries.
- Rehabilitation: Physical, occupational, and speech therapy can help recover lost functions.
- Lifestyle Changes: Adopting a healthy diet, exercising, and quitting smoking can reduce stroke risk.
- Supportive Care: Managing complications like infections or swallowing difficulties.
- Medical Management: Treating underlying conditions like diabetes or heart disease.
